NOTE:
For ease of entrance onto the climbing stand, it is recommended that you rotate the seating
platform 45-degrees from the standing platform as shown in Figure 4. This practice allows
the user to step up onto the standing platform and gently rotate the seating platform
around while stepping over it and into the climbing treestand.
WARNING!
NEVER
use the last hole of the climbing cable on your climbing treestand.
NEVER
drill additional holes near end of climbing cable. Failure to follow these instructions
may result in serious injury or death!
NOTE:
to properly setup your climbing treestand you must take into consideration the
gradual narrowing of the tree. To compensate for this gradual narrowing, you must tilt
both the standing and seating platforms slightly, in an upward direction to compensate
for this narrowing as shown in Figure 1. If care is not taken to setup the treestand in this
manner at ground-level, once you reach your desired climbing height, your stand will be
at an awkward, dangerous and unusable angle.

STEP 4.
with the standing and seating platforms installed as outlined previously, taking
into account the gradual narrowing of the tree as shown in Figure 1, you’re now ready to
install the connector rope. Tightly secure the connector rope from the standing platform
to the seating platform with a double knot as shown in Figure 5.
NOTE:
leave approximately 3’ (91 cm) to 4’ (122 cm) of rope
length between the standing platform and seating platform as shown in Figure 5.
WARNING!
You must install the connector rope which secures the seating platform with the standing platform as
outlined in StEP 4. this connector rope keeps the two platforms from inadvertently separating while in use.
UNDER NO
CIRCUMSTANCES
should you operate this treestand without this rope connected as outlined in this Instruction Manual.
Failure to follow these instructions may result in serious injury or death!

STEP 6.
with your full-body fall arrest tether/tree belt secured as high up the tree trunk as possible, gently step up
onto the standing platform. With your weight centered in the middle of the standing platform, slowly reach down and
rotate the seating platform over the standing platform while stepping over and through it and back onto the standing
platform.
STEP 7.
With your weight centered on the standing platform, slide your left foot
under the foot strap. repeat for the right foot. next, gently slide the heel cord up and
over your boot heel as shown in Figure 6, see page 14 for detailed instructions. With
both your feet secured in the foot straps, grasp the seating platform (by the padded
armrests) and raise it gently up to just below your buttocks when standing erect as
shown in Figure 7A and 7B. Make certain the bark biters are square to the tree trunk
(For model GCl205-A [Bowhunter], see Fig. 7A. For models GCl300-A, GCl303-A,
GCl305-A, GCl405-A, see Fig. 7B)
.
WARNING!
DO NOT
bounce or jump on any portion of the climbing treestand in
an attempt to seat it to the tree. Failure to follow these instructions may result in
serious injury or death!
STEP 8 (for model GCL205-A [Bowhunter]).
While supporting your weight on the
seating platform
,
turn feet downward slightly to free the standing platform
from
the tree.
raise the standing platform up a comfortable distance (typically about 8”
(20 cm) to 10” (25 cm)). Engage the standing platform to the tree trunk by pressing
down with your heels and lifting your toes. Make certain the bark biters and
climbing cable are firmly re-engaged on the tree trunk
. (See Fig. 8A)
STEP 8 (for models GCL300-A, GCL303-A, GCL305-A, GCL405-A).
Gently sit down
on the padded seating platform rail to set the bark biters into the tree trunk.
With
all your weight on the climbing seat of the seating platform, turn feet downward
slightly to free the standing platform
from the tree.
raise the standing platform
up a comfortable distance (typically about 8” (20 cm) to 10” (25 cm)). Engage the
standing platform to the tree trunk by pressing down with your heels and lifting
your toes. Make certain the bark biters and climbing cable are firmly re-engaged on
the tree trunk
. (See Fig. 8B)
STEP 9.
Ease your weight back onto the standing platform. with your feet squarely
underneath you and in the foot straps, stand up. Slide the full-body fall arrest
harness tether/tree belt up the tree as far as possible as shown in Figure 9. With your
full-body fall arrest tether/tree belt raised, gently lift the seating platform up the
same distance as you previously raised the standing platform (typically about 8” (20 cm) to 10” (25 cm)).
